§ 24105. — 24105. (Amended by Stats. 1993, Ch. 459, Sec. 1.)

California·Code FAC Food and Agricultural Code - FAC·Div. 11. DIVISION 11. HORSES, MULES, BURROS, SHEEP, AND SWINE·Ch. 9. CHAPTER 9. Equine Protection: Enforcement
No investigator of the program or any other employee of the department, in enforcing this chapter, shall be required to conduct any investigation that involves the theft of any animal. That investigation shall be conducted by the law enforcement entity that filed the theft report. However, an investigator of the program may assist the law enforcement entity that filed the theft report in the theft investigation.
